Job Description

NAPA Auto Parts is seeking skilled and energetic Warehouse Associates to join our growing team of professionals. Our Warehouse Associates expedites incoming and outgoing freight, focusing primarily on receiving, stocking, pulling, staging, loading and shipping merchandise. As a Warehouse Associate, you will be processing inventory and maximizing warehouse space usage by moving the right auto parts to the right place with safety, precision and speed, using an electronic scanner to pull parts, packing and loading them for shipment. NAPA Warehouse Associates should have the agility to bend to floor-level shelves and reach to upper shelves (eight feet) with the use of a stool or ladder when necessary. Our Warehouse Associates are also required to have the stamina to stand and walk for the entire work shift; operating warehouse machinery in accordance with established safety protocols and procedures as needed to maintain the warehouse stock.
